Screen The Active Extracts Of Ipomoea Batatas Lam.Leaves And Study The Possible Mechanism Of The Active Extracts Against Thrombocytopenic Purpura

[OBJECTIVE]The aim of this study is to screen the active extracts from Ipomoea batatas Lam. extracts by animal models, and to study the effects of these extracts on platelet and possible mechanism against thrombocytopenic purpura.[METHODS]These five sections of extracts were isolated from Ipomoea batatas Lam. alcohol extraction by traditional methods with different solvents, which were petroleum, chloroform, ethyl acetate, n-butyl alcohol into five polar sections.We picked out the pharmacological active section of Ipomoea batatas Lam. with the number of platelet as index by building animal thrombocytopenic models. At the same time test the level of IL-4, IFN-y of animal thrombocytopenic models in the blood of mice and study the mechanism of action initially.[RESULT]The result of the study reveal that there were phenols, organic acid, protein, glycoside, amino acid, flavonoid, saponin in the Ipomoea batatas Lam. by qualitative analysis of chemical constituent. Different solvents were used to separate the alcohol extract of Ipomoea batatas Lam. into five sections, which were petrolium section, chloroform section, ethy acetate section, n-butyl alcohol section and residual water-soluble section.Animal experiment in vivo showed that ethy acetate section, n-butyl alcohol section may raise the number of platelet. Chloroform section had rapid and significant role so we confirm it may be the effective position of Ipomoea batatas Lam. in antiplatelet reduced aspect.Chloroform section and positive control group knocked the level of IFN-γ down in the blood of mice. Chloroform section, ethy acetate section, n-butyl alcohol section and residual section could raise the level of IL-4but chloroform section and n-butyl alcohol section were significant particularly. The ratio that IFN-y to IL-4of several treatment groups reduced significantly.[CONCLUSION]This study shows there are phenols, organic acid, protein, glycoside, amino acid, flavonoid, saponin in the Ipomoea batatas Lam.Chloroform section is the effective position of Ipomoea batatas Lam. in antiplatelet reduced aspect.The state of thrombocytopenic purpura is concerned with the content of IFN-γ and IL-4.The pathogenesis of thrombocytopenic purpura may be concerned with the disorder of immune system and the abnormal expression of several cytokines.
